PHOTO OF THE WEEK: DASSAL
Sixty-three-year-old Rosita Daluping chose to commemorate Indigenous Peoples’ Week earlier this month by performing a Kalinga ritual, called dassal, for her slain grandson, Franklin Gac-oy. Franklin’s severely-mutilated body was found June 23 along Marcos Highway in Tuba, Benguet. In this ritual, Daluping waves two pieces of white cloth as she chants and curses the police who are accused of doing nothing to solve the killing.
